#create_batch(request, options = nil) ⇒ ::Gapic::Operation #create_batch(parent: nil, batch: nil, batch_id: nil, request_id: nil) ⇒ ::Gapic::Operation

Creates a batch workload that executes asynchronously.

Examples:

Basic example

require "google/cloud/dataproc/v1"

# Create a client object. The client can be reused for multiple calls.
client = Google::Cloud::Dataproc::V1::BatchController::Rest::Client.new

# Create a request. To set request fields, pass in keyword arguments.
request = Google::Cloud::Dataproc::V1::CreateBatchRequest.new

# Call the create_batch method.
result = client.create_batch request

# The returned object is of type Gapic::Operation. You can use it to
# check the status of an operation, cancel it, or wait for results.
# Here is how to wait for a response.
result.wait_until_done! timeout: 60
if result.response?
  p result.response
else
  puts "No response received."
end

Overloads:

  • #create_batch(request, options = nil) ⇒ ::Gapic::Operation

    Pass arguments to create_batch via a request object, either of type CreateBatchRequest or an equivalent Hash.

    Parameters:

    • request (::Google::Cloud::Dataproc::V1::CreateBatchRequest, ::Hash)

      A request object representing the call parameters. Required. To specify no parameters, or to keep all the default parameter values, pass an empty Hash.

    • options (::Gapic::CallOptions, ::Hash) (defaults to: nil)

      Overrides the default settings for this call, e.g, timeout, retries etc. Optional.

  • #create_batch(parent: nil, batch: nil, batch_id: nil, request_id: nil) ⇒ ::Gapic::Operation

    Pass arguments to create_batch via keyword arguments. Note that at least one keyword argument is required. To specify no parameters, or to keep all the default parameter values, pass an empty Hash as a request object (see above).

    Parameters:

    • parent (::String) (defaults to: nil)

      Required. The parent resource where this batch will be created.

    • batch (::Google::Cloud::Dataproc::V1::Batch, ::Hash) (defaults to: nil)

      Required. The batch to create.

    • batch_id (::String) (defaults to: nil)

      Optional. The ID to use for the batch, which will become the final component of the batch's resource name.

      This value must be 4-63 characters. Valid characters are /[a-z][0-9]-/.

    • request_id (::String) (defaults to: nil)

      Optional. A unique ID used to identify the request. If the service receives two CreateBatchRequests with the same request_id, the second request is ignored and the Operation that corresponds to the first Batch created and stored in the backend is returned.

      Recommendation: Set this value to a UUID.

      The value must contain only letters (a-z, A-Z), numbers (0-9), underscores (_), and hyphens (-). The maximum length is 40 characters.

#list_batches(request, options = nil) ⇒ ::Gapic::Rest::PagedEnumerable<::Google::Cloud::Dataproc::V1::Batch> #list_batches(parent: nil, page_size: nil, page_token: nil, filter: nil, order_by: nil) ⇒ ::Gapic::Rest::PagedEnumerable<::Google::Cloud::Dataproc::V1::Batch>

Lists batch workloads.

Examples:

Basic example

require "google/cloud/dataproc/v1"

# Create a client object. The client can be reused for multiple calls.
client = Google::Cloud::Dataproc::V1::BatchController::Rest::Client.new

# Create a request. To set request fields, pass in keyword arguments.
request = Google::Cloud::Dataproc::V1::ListBatchesRequest.new

# Call the list_batches method.
result = client.list_batches request

# The returned object is of type Gapic::PagedEnumerable. You can iterate
# over elements, and API calls will be issued to fetch pages as needed.
result.each do |item|
  # Each element is of type ::Google::Cloud::Dataproc::V1::Batch.
  p item
end

Overloads:

  • #list_batches(request, options = nil) ⇒ ::Gapic::Rest::PagedEnumerable<::Google::Cloud::Dataproc::V1::Batch>

    Pass arguments to list_batches via a request object, either of type ListBatchesRequest or an equivalent Hash.

    Parameters:

    • request (::Google::Cloud::Dataproc::V1::ListBatchesRequest, ::Hash)

      A request object representing the call parameters. Required. To specify no parameters, or to keep all the default parameter values, pass an empty Hash.

    • options (::Gapic::CallOptions, ::Hash) (defaults to: nil)

      Overrides the default settings for this call, e.g, timeout, retries etc. Optional.

  • #list_batches(parent: nil, page_size: nil, page_token: nil, filter: nil, order_by: nil) ⇒ ::Gapic::Rest::PagedEnumerable<::Google::Cloud::Dataproc::V1::Batch>

    Pass arguments to list_batches via keyword arguments. Note that at least one keyword argument is required. To specify no parameters, or to keep all the default parameter values, pass an empty Hash as a request object (see above).

    Parameters:

    • parent (::String) (defaults to: nil)

      Required. The parent, which owns this collection of batches.

    • page_size (::Integer) (defaults to: nil)

      Optional. The maximum number of batches to return in each response. The service may return fewer than this value. The default page size is 20; the maximum page size is 1000.

    • page_token (::String) (defaults to: nil)

      Optional. A page token received from a previous ListBatches call. Provide this token to retrieve the subsequent page.

    • filter (::String) (defaults to: nil)

      Optional. A filter for the batches to return in the response.

      A filter is a logical expression constraining the values of various fields in each batch resource. Filters are case sensitive, and may contain multiple clauses combined with logical operators (AND/OR). Supported fields are batch_id, batch_uuid, state, and create_time.

      e.g. state = RUNNING and create_time < "2023-01-01T00:00:00Z" filters for batches in state RUNNING that were created before 2023-01-01

      See https://google.aip.dev/assets/misc/ebnf-filtering.txt for a detailed description of the filter syntax and a list of supported comparisons.

    • order_by (::String) (defaults to: nil)

      Optional. Field(s) on which to sort the list of batches.

      Currently the only supported sort orders are unspecified (empty) and create_time desc to sort by most recently created batches first.

      See https://google.aip.dev/132#ordering for more details.
